Graham Powell (Grande Prairie, AB) reaches the 2021 Mile Zero Cash Spiel semifinals where they will meet Andrin Schnider (Schauffhausen, SUI) for a spot into the championship game. of the 2021 Mile Zero Cash Spiel in Dawson Creek, British Columbia;
Powell finished 3-1 in the 8-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Powell defeated Ryan Norman (Grande Prairie, AB) 7-4, then won 6-5 against Scott Webb (Grande Prairie, AB). Powell went on to lose 6-4 against Jeff Ginter (Dawson Creek, BC). Powell responded with a 7-5 win over Schnider in their final qualifying round match.
For winning the Mile Zero Cash Spiel Championship title, Powell earned 11.072 world rankings points along with the $3,000CDN first prize cheque, moving up 85 spots the World Ranking Standings into 171st place overall with 15.928 total points. Powell ranks 145th overall on the Year-to-Date rankings with 11.784 points earned so far this season.
